Commit 2b102921 authored by xupeng's avatar xupeng

Merge remote-tracking branch 'origin/development' into development

parents b9412a11 db8cb194
......@@ -318,9 +318,9 @@ class AbnormalDataDetails(object):
income_order_number = [i['order_number'] for i in income_data]
error_order_number = list(set(out_order_number) ^ set(income_order_number))
if len(error_order_number) == 1:
error_sql = f"select uuid,type,reference_type,order_number,amount/1000 as amount,create_time from {self.date} where order_number='{error_order_number[0]}'"
error_sql = f"select uuid,type,reference_type,reference_number,order_number,amount/1000 as amount,create_time from {self.date} where order_number='{error_order_number[0]}'"
elif len(error_order_number) > 1:
error_sql = f"select uuid,type,reference_type,order_number,amount/1000 as amount,create_time from {self.date} where order_number in{tuple(error_order_number)}"
error_sql = f"select uuid,type,reference_type,reference_number,order_number,amount/1000 as amount,create_time from {self.date} where order_number in{tuple(error_order_number)}"
else:
return []
res = LinkMysql(env.DB_HISTORY).query_mysql(error_sql)
......
......@@ -110,7 +110,8 @@ def reference_type_total(date: str, type: str):
@router.get("/abnormal/data")
def abnormal_total(date: str, type: str, token=Depends(login_required)):
def abnormal_total(date: str, type: str, page: Optional[int] = None, size: Optional[int] = None,
token=Depends(login_required)):
"""异常数据详情"""
if not all([date, type]):
return HttpResultResponse(code=500, msg='缺少必传参数')
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ment